Choosing the variety of chili pepper
Selection of varieties according to region
The choice of which chili pepper variety to grow depends heavily on the local climate. Chili peppers require warm temperatures and plenty of sunlight to thrive. In regions with mild winters and long summers, almost any variety can adapt, while in cooler or short-season areas, it's best to opt for short-season varieties that mature quickly. For example, sweet chili peppers or so-called "dwarf" varieties are often better suited to small gardens or balconies in temperate climates.
Importance of choice based on disease resistance
Some varieties are naturally more resistant to specific diseases such as mildew or viruses. Choosing resistant varieties helps limit chemical treatments and ensures better production. It is advisable to consult nurseries or specialized catalogs to identify the varieties best suited to your environment and exhibiting good resistance. Furthermore, alternating different varieties in your crop can reduce the risk of a massive attack by a given pathogen.
Preparing the soil for chili peppers
Favorable soil types
Chili peppers prefer light, well-drained soil rich in organic matter. Overly compacted clay soils retain water and promote root rot, while overly sandy soils can be too dry and nutrient-poor. Loamy soil or a mixture of garden soil with well-rotted compost is ideal for good growth.
Amendments and fertilization before planting
Before planting, it is recommended to enrich the soil with an organic amendment, such as mature compost, well-rotted manure, or potting soil. This improves the soil's structure, fertility, and water-retention capacity. A balanced base fertilizer rich in phosphorus and potassium can also be added to stimulate root development and flowering.
Drainage and optimal pH
Chili peppers are particularly sensitive to excess moisture stagnating at the roots. To avoid this, the soil must be well-drained. If the soil is clayey, it is advisable to raise the beds or incorporate coarse sand. The ideal pH is between 6,0 and 7,0; a soil test can be carried out to adjust this parameter using lime in case of excessive acidity, or sulfur if the soil is too alkaline.
Sowing and germinating chili peppers
Ideal period
Chili peppers are generally sown between February and April, depending on the local climate. It is important to start seedlings indoors or in a heated greenhouse to ensure a constant temperature of between 20 and 28°C, which is essential for germination. In regions with mild winters, direct sowing in the ground can be considered later in the season, when the risk of frost has passed.
Sowing techniques in pots or in open ground
For better control, it is recommended to sow in individual pots or trays filled with a light, well-drained, and sterile substrate to limit the risk of disease. Seeds should be sown about 0,5 cm deep. After sowing, keep the substrate moist but not excessively so and cover with plastic film or a mini-greenhouse to retain moisture. Once the plants are well developed and have two to three true leaves, they can be transplanted.
Temperature and humidity conditions for germination
Chili peppers require a constant and relatively high temperature to germinate quickly, often between 7 and 21 days depending on the variety. The humidity of the substrate must be constant, but without stagnant water that could cause the seeds to rot. Good ventilation is also important to prevent mold growth. As soon as the first shoots appear, the plastic cover must be gradually removed to accustom the seedlings to the ambient air.
Transplanting the chili pepper
Optimal timing
Transplanting young chili pepper plants into the ground should be done when the risk of frost has completely passed and the soil temperature is sufficiently warm, ideally above 15°C. This is generally late spring or early summer depending on the region. Proper transplanting at this time allows the plants to establish quickly and begin their vigorous growth.

Spacing between plants
To ensure good air circulation and prevent the spread of disease, it is recommended to leave a space of about 40 to 50 cm between each plant in the row, and about 60 cm between rows. This spacing also allows the plants to have enough light and nutrients.
Planting depth
When transplanting, plant the pepper at the same depth as it was grown in the pot. Planting the root collar too deeply can encourage stem disease. It is important to firm the soil around the roots to avoid air pockets that would hinder rooting.
Protection against wind and frost
Chili pepper plants are sensitive to strong winds, which can break the stems and dry out the leaves. Installing stakes or placing the plants behind a hedge or south-facing wall will help protect them. In case of late frosts, it is advisable to cover the plants with horticultural fleece or a cloche overnight.
Watering and fertilizing chili peppers
Frequency and quantity of water adapted
Chili peppers require regular watering, especially during the growing and fruiting period. It is important to keep the soil moist but not overly moist, as overly soggy soil can lead to root rot. Generally, deep watering once or twice a week is sufficient, adjusting the frequency according to the weather and soil conditions. Watering should preferably be done early in the morning or late in the day to limit evaporation.
Fertilization during growth
To support vegetative development and fruit production, it is recommended to apply a balanced fertilizer every 15 to 20 days, rich in nitrogen at the beginning, then richer in potassium and phosphorus during flowering and fruiting. Organic fertilizers, such as comfrey manure or liquid composts, are particularly suitable for feeding plants without the risk of burning. It is also possible to add a calcium supplement to prevent certain diseases such as blossom end rot.
Signs of excess or lack of water/nutrients
Overwatering often manifests as yellowing leaves and slowed growth. Conversely, underwatering causes wilting, curled leaves, and premature flower drop. A nutrient deficiency can lead to widespread yellowing or leaf spots. Regularly monitoring the condition of your plants allows for rapid adjustment of fertilization.

Chili Pepper Pruning and Care
Pruning techniques to promote fruiting
Pruning peppers helps stimulate fruit production by promoting better distribution of sap to the fruiting branches. It is advisable to pinch the tips of young plants to encourage the development of several secondary branches. During the season, yellow or diseased leaves, as well as weak or cumbersome branches, can also be removed to improve ventilation and light penetration.
Weeding around the plants
Regular weeding is essential to limit competition between plants and prevent weeds from attracting pests and diseases. Manual work is preferable to avoid damaging the shallow roots of the peppers. Light hoeing also helps aerate the soil and improve water circulation.
Mulching to maintain moisture and limit weeds
Mulching around pepper plants is an effective technique for conserving soil moisture, reducing evaporation, and limiting weed growth. Organic mulch such as straw, dead leaves, or compost can be used. Mulching also promotes microbial life in the soil, which is beneficial for plant health. It must be renewed regularly and maintained at a sufficient thickness to be effective.
Prevention and management of pepper diseases
Major diseases
Chili pepper is sensitive to several maladies that can affect production. Among the most common are downy mildew, which causes yellow and white spots on leaves, root rot linked to excess moisture, and viral infections that manifest as stunted growth and leaf deformation. Regular monitoring of plants allows for early detection.
Preventive methods
To limit the spread of disease, it's important to rotate crops and avoid planting peppers in the same spot for several years in a row. Disinfecting gardening equipment between jobs also reduces the risk of transmission. Ensuring good spacing between plants promotes good air circulation, which limits excessive humidity and the growth of fungi.

Adapted biological treatments
In case of infection, biological treatments such as sprays of Bordeaux mixture, nettle manure or garlic are recommended to combat certain fungal diseases. In case of severe attacks, the use of specific chemical fungicides can be considered, but always as a last resort and respecting the prescribed doses. It is important to remove and destroy the diseased parts to prevent spread.
Warning signs and immediate actions
Rapid yellowing, black or white spots, deformed leaves, or abnormal growth should alert the gardener. At the first signs of disease, isolate the affected plants, adjust watering, and apply appropriate treatment. An accurate diagnosis is essential to avoid unnecessary treatment and to maintain the overall health of the vegetable garden.
Control of pepper pests
Common pests
Chili peppers are often attacked by insects such as aphids, which suck the sap and weaken the plant, mites, which cause yellow spots and fine webbing, and thrips, which cause deformation of the leaves and fruit. These pests can also transmit viruses, making the damage worse.
Natural methods of control
To limit their impact, it is advisable to encourage the presence of auxiliary insects such as ladybugs or lacewings, which are natural predators of aphidsUsing plant-based manures such as nettle manure or black soap can repel or eliminate certain insects. Installing yellow sticky traps can also help monitor and capture thrips.
Phytosanitary products to be used as a last resort
If infestations become too severe, it may be necessary to use specific insecticides, favoring the least toxic and environmentally friendly formulations. Always follow the usage recommendations and avoid treatments during the flowering period to avoid harming pollinators. Regular monitoring and early intervention often limit the use of chemical products.
Harvesting and post-harvest of chili peppers
Signs of ripeness for harvest
Chili peppers can be harvested at varying stages of ripeness depending on the variety and intended use, but most are picked when the fruits have reached a bright color, usually red, orange, or yellow. The fruits should be firm to the touch and well-shaped. It is important not to wait too long to prevent the peppers from becoming too soft or rotting on the plant.

Harvesting techniques to avoid damaging the plant
Harvesting should be done by hand, gently cutting or pinching the stem at the peduncle level to avoid tearing or breaking the branches. It is advisable to use clean pruning shears if the fruits are numerous or large, to avoid damaging the plants. Regular picking stimulates the production of new fruit.
Temporary storage before consumption or processing
After harvesting, it is recommended to store chili peppers in a cool, dry, and well-ventilated place to prevent mold. They can be placed in baskets or perforated plastic crates to ensure good air circulation. For longer storage, chili peppers can be dried or frozen.
Post-harvest advice
Cleaning the plots
At the end of the season, it is important to remove all crop residue, dead leaves, stems, and fruit to limit the spread of diseases and pests. A thorough cleaning of the vegetable garden helps reduce the sources of pathogens for the following season.
Composting of plant waste
Healthy waste can be composted to enrich the soil for future additions. However, diseased plant parts should be removed or burned to prevent the spread of pathogens.
Recommended crop rotation and association
To maintain soil health and limit the occurrence of diseases, it is advisable to practice crop rotation, avoiding the cultivation of chili peppers or other solanaceous plants (tomatoes, eggplant(potatoes) in the same spot for at least 2 to 3 years. Planting chili peppers with repellent plants like basil or mint can also help reduce pest infestations.
